People reported seeing the ‘Goatman’ or ‘Lake Worth Monster’ in Fort Worth in the summer of 1969. He was described as half man, half goat, 300 pounds and covered with scales.
Also known as the Goatman or the Sheepman, the Pope Lick Monster isn’t an icon of North American cryptozoology, lacking the national recognition of furry giants Bigfoot and Sasquatch.
